Output 81c0b7901321785b3b2224a6b53eb327d0c0104b604c08f065ddefa649443e47:4

value
152800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be588b76240f6d430613aa3e78895d2f99e02e6b OP_EQUAL
address
3K3UPByn49AtfyJpSgGEf7jxKSNwPXaRyB
transaction
81c0b7901321785b3b2224a6b53eb327d0c0104b604c08f065ddefa649443e47
spent
true